Discover the beauty of Seascape at Saintes-Maries, a masterpiece by Vincent van Gogh

Vincent van Gogh's Seascape at Saintes-Maries, painted in 1888, is a stunning example of the artist's ability to capture the essence of nature. This post-impressionist painting showcases Van Gogh's unique style and his mastery of color and texture.

A week-long trip to Saintes-Maries-de-la-Mer

During a week-long trip to the French fishing village of Les Saintes-Maries-de-la-Mer, Van Gogh created several paintings of the seascape and town. The work he produced in Saintes-Maries took on a more experimental and expressive tone, reflecting his growing confidence as an artist.

Grains of sand in the paint layers

Interestingly, Van Gogh painted this view of the sea from the beach, as grains of sand have been found in the paint layers. This adds a unique tactile quality to the painting and serves as a reminder of the artist's dedication to capturing the natural world in all its beauty.

A masterpiece that remained with Van Gogh until his death

Seascape at Saintes-Maries is one such painting that remained with Vincent van Gogh until his death and was later acquired by the Van Gogh Museum in Amsterdam, Netherlands. Today, it is considered one of the artist's most important works and a testament to his enduring legacy.
